Elise is back for another Teacap. In this episode, Elise and I discuss a variety of topics ranging from personal health scares to the ethics of celebrity relationships. We delve into the recent controversy surrounding Cheryl Lloyd and the pressures of the music industry, as well as the implications of conservatorships, particularly in the case of Wendy Williams. The conversation emphasizes the importance of community, diverse perspectives, and the persistence required in both creative endeavors and personal challenges.
